I have all the door window hardware and tracks ready and I should have my doors back from the painter tomorrow.
Some before pictures Tracks & and hardware cleaned, & painted along with new window rollers The new door glass is a great match from the shape, hole placement, & original etched labels This is the orientation of the window hardware and a cool little tool to remove & install the hardware. The new window rollers are from NPD as they are the only supplier I could find who sold them. Pat |
